This Mexican orchid hybrid crosses the popular, large-flowering Stan. Michael Bloyer (tigrina x platyceras) with Stan. martiana in order to introduce a higher flower count and novel color combinations. Both parents are big, showy and fragrant. These should produce some deep maroon and red colors on large and fragrant flowers. These grow very fast and love water and fertilizer all year round in higher light longer day environments, for those in the northern part of the USA you can cut back on fertilizing during the winter moths and water a little bit less often.
